FAQ's of Grain Test Sieves:


Q: How are Grain Test Sieves used for grain size analysis?

A: Grain Test Sieves are stacked with the coarsest mesh on top, and grain samples are poured in. Through manual shaking, grains separate according to their size, allowing accurate assessment based on the sieve mesh sizes. Results provide critical data for quality control and research.

Q: What customization options are available for these test sieves?

A: You can select mesh sizes from 20 microns to 4 mm, customize sieve heights and diameters, and specify the number of sieves per set to meet your specific analytical or research requirements.

Q: When should these sieves be chosen over standard laboratory screens?

A: Opt for Grain Test Sieves when you require precise mesh tolerance (2%), compliance with IS, ASTM, or BS standards, resistance to corrosion, and the flexibility to customize the sieve configuration for specialized grain or particulate analysis.

Q: Where can these sieves be applied?

A: These sieves are suitable for use in laboratories, research institutions, food industry quality testing, and anywhere precise grain or particle size analysis is crucial to the process.

Q: What is the process for cleaning and maintaining Grain Test Sieves?

A: After each use, remove any residues with a fine brush or soft cloth. The corrosion-resistant materials allow for gentle washing if necessary. Proper maintenance ensures consistent accuracy in repeated testing.
